Part 2. System Installation 01. Checking the Location for Installation It is important to choose a safe and secure place to install the terminal. •• Choose a desk or table big and strong enough to support the weight of the system and peripherals. •• Choose a flat, hard surface. Carpeted area can generate static electricity that can alter memory or damage system components. •• Make sure a system installed in a well‐ventilated place and keep the space free around the system. •• Choose appropriate environmental conditions such as cool and dry places. Avoid humid and dusty places. Also avoid direct sunlight, rapidly changing temperatures, or placing the system near heat sources. •• Select the appropriate voltage. Connect all the equipment into an isolated outlet to prevent static electricity and short circuit. •• where sufficient power outlets are available for printers and other peripheral devices. ...

02. Before Connecting Peripherals To connect peripherals first remove the 'Interface cover', which is in the bottom of the system. 03. Connecting DC power supply cable Docking station : Connect the DC power cable to the DC power input connector at the bottom of the system. (Adapter 100V ‐ 240V free voltage of the system can be used.) ...
